Police appeal for information after cyclist seriously injured

We Are South Devon by We Are South Devon
August 27, 2015
in Community News

Police are appealing for witnesses after a cyclist was found with serious head injuries on Dartmoor yesterday.

A 68 years old man from Essex was found unconscious at 4.50pm, having sustained a serious head injury. He was found between Postbridge and Moretonhampstead (B3212) He appears to have been cycling alone.

He was airlifted to Derriford Hospital, where he remains on a serious condition.

The road was closed for three-and-a-half hours for collision investigators to examine the scene and police are now trying to establish how he became injured.

Officers are appealing for witnesses to the incident and they are also keen to hear from anyone who may have seen him cycling in the area at the time.

The man is described as white, and was wearing an orange coat, black cycling shorts and a red and white cycle helmet. He was riding a white Dawes road bike.
